NOTICE OF INTENT TO SOLE SOURCE:



This notice is being published in accordance with Federal Acquisition Regulation (FAR) Subpart 5.101 requiring dissemination of information for proposed contract actions. This is a Notice of Intent to award a sole source contract and is not a request for competitive quotes/proposals. The Defense Health Agency Contracting Activity Healthcare Contracting Division, Southeast (DHACA-HCD-SE) is issuing this Notice of Intent (NOI) to inform industry contractors of the Government’s intent to execute a Sole Source contract under FAR 13.106-1(b)(2), Soliciting from a Single Source, For Purchases exceeding the simplified acquisition threshold.



This notice satisfies posting requirements at FAR Part 5.101. The intended contractor is Steris Corporation who is identified as a sole proprietor. The place of delivery/service is Hospital Point Road, U.S. Navy Medicine Readiness and Training Command Guantanamo Bay, Cuba. A Base Period of a year plus four (4) Option Years to provide Instrument Management and Maintenance Services. The Contractor shall provide qualified personnel with tools, supplies, transportation for technicians to perform periodic preventive maintenance, corrective maintenance, replace non-serviceable or non-functional equipment, and perform on location repairs for required equipment. The services required include repair and maintenance services for 159 surgical, medical, and dental instrument trays.



The North American Industry Classification System (NAICS) for this requirement is 811210. The Product/Service Code (PSC) is J065. The Small Business Administration (SBA) size standard in millions of dollars is $34.0M.
